Exploring HPMC (Hydroxypropyl Methylcellulose) SDS (Safety Data Sheet)
Hydroxypropyl Methylcellulose (HPMC) is a versatile cellulose ether widely utilized in various industries, particularly in pharmaceuticals, food, construction, and personal care products. Due to its broad usage, a comprehensive understanding of its Safety Data Sheet (SDS) is essential for safe handling and utilization. This article explores the key components of the HPMC SDS, its significance, and the implications for users.
What is HPMC?
HPMC is synthesized from cellulose, the structural framework of plants, through a series of chemical reactions that involve propylene oxide and methyl chloride. This modification endows HPMC with unique properties such as solubility in water, thickening ability, and film-forming capacity. Because of these characteristics, HPMC finds applications as a binder in tablets, a thickener in food products, and an adhesive in construction materials.
Understanding the Safety Data Sheet (SDS)
A Safety Data Sheet is a crucial document that provides information about the properties and hazards associated with a chemical substance. The SDS is structured into sections that include details on the chemical's identity, hazards, handling, and emergency response measures. For HPMC, the SDS contains the following key sections
1. Identification This section includes the product name, manufacturer details, and uses of HPMC. Here, it can be stated that HPMC is often used in various applications ranging from pharmaceuticals to food processing.
2. Hazard Identification While HPMC is generally considered safe, this section outlines potential hazards. It indicates that HPMC is non-toxic, but prolonged exposure to dust may lead to respiratory irritation. Understanding these hazards is crucial for workers in industries that handle HPMC.
3. Composition/Information on Ingredients This part provides a breakdown of HPMC and its chemical composition. It ensures that users are aware of what they are handling and any potential allergies to specific components.
4. First-Aid Measures In case of exposure, this section provides instructions for immediate medical response. For instance, if HPMC dust is inhaled, it recommends moving to fresh air and seeking medical attention if necessary.
5. Fire-Fighting Measures While HPMC is not flammable, the SDS offers guidelines on how to extinguish fires, should they arise, emphasizing the use of water and foam as appropriate measures.
6. Handling and Storage HPMC should be stored in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Proper handling procedures are crucial to minimize dust generation and avoid respiratory exposure.
7. Exposure Controls/Personal Protection Recommendations for protective equipment are included here. Workers are encouraged to use masks or respirators if working in areas where dust is generated. Gloves and goggles may be required to prevent skin and eye contact.
8. Ecological Information HPMC is biodegradable, making it environmentally friendly. This section discusses the ecological impact of disposal, ensuring that it can be safely released into the environment without causing harm.
